    This study explores the impact of silent sitting on students' academic achievement. The problems faced by students include lack of focus while studying, low active participation, and high levels of stress and anxiety. This study uses a descriptive quantitative approach with data processing techniques from the distribution of questionnaires containing 78 statement items using the Likert scale, involving 94 students as the population. Data analysis was carried out using simple linear regression with the help of SPSS 26.0. The study results showed a significant effect between silent sitting and students' academic achievement, with a t count of 10.761 and a t table of 1.661 (p = 0.000 ≤ 0.05), so Ho was rejected, and Ha was accepted. The R square value of 0.557 indicates that silent sitting affects academic achievement by 55.7%, while other factors influence 44.3%. Thus, it is concluded that silent sitting significantly affects students' academic achievemen

    This study aimed to find the effect of multicultural leadership on religious moderation in student studies. The problems that occur are minority students feeling inferior, lack of awareness of the importance of respecting and accepting religious differences, lack of instillation of multicultural values and religious moderation, the presence of multi-ethnic students, the deepening of faith from students facilitated by the school, fair treatment of minority students. This study uses a quantitative approach, with the Random Sampling survey method, using a random system. A proportional allocation of 96 samples of 28 students was carried out to determine the sample size in each class. This study was conducted in a Private School with student respondents in the 2023/2024 academic year. The study showed a significant favorable influence between multicultural leadership and religious moderation with a t count of -17.559 and a significance value (p) of 0.001 <0.05. The simple regression analysis calculation results obtained the R Square value as 0.828. Multicultural leadership influences religious moderation by 82.8%, and other factors affect the remaining 17.2%

    This research discusses the moral degradation that occurs in modern society. Moral degradation can be seen through various aspects, such as a decrease in ethical values, an increase in individualistic behavior and the misuse of information and communication technology. Many people are more concerned with personal interests than social interests, resulting in a lack of empathy and solidarity. This reality can be overcome with Sufism morality. By implementing the moral values of Sufism, it will make human beings as a person who is refined in soul and polite in their ethics so that they can develop self-awareness and return to noble values so that a more civilized and harmonious social order is created. The purpose of this research is to represent the moral values of Sufism in the book Kiai Nyentrik Membela Pemerintah by K.H Abduraahman Wahid. This study uses a descriptive qualitative form with the type of library research and uses content analysis techniques as a form of data analysis. In the book Kiai Nyentrik Membela Pemerintah by K.H Abdurrahman Wahid, there are moral values of Sufism that are explained through the behavior of the characters who are the kiai contained in the book. The moral values of Sufism depicted in the book are sincerity, patience, gratitude, tawakkal, compassion, and humility. The book Kiai Nyentrik Membela Pemerintah is a collection of essays written by K.H Abdurrahman Wahid and then published by LkiS Yogyakarta. In the book, there is an overview of the behavior of the kiai who implement the moral values of Sufism in their daily lives that can be emulated by today's societ

    This case study investigated the development and implementation of a Learning Management System (LMS) Limit to Need Assessment only at Sama Alyemen School in Sana'a, Yemen, with the aim of enhancing student learning outcomes in the computer subject. The research identified the specific needs and challenges faced by the school, including inadequate technological infrastructure, low digital literacy, and varying levels of stakeholder engagement. By employing a mixed-method approach, combining quantitative surveys and qualitative interviews, the study highlighted critical gaps and provided recommendations for a phased LMS implementation. The respondents in this study consisted of three key groups: teachers, students, and administrative staff at Sama Alyemen School. They were 39 people, 30 students, 5 teachers, and 4 administrative .The findings emphasized the importance of infrastructure upgrades, digital literacy training, and stakeholder involvement to ensure the successful adoption of the LMS and to create a more personalized, engaging, and effective learning environment for students

    Buddhism or the Buddhist Morality or Pancasila refers to the application of the five moral principles in Buddhism, namely: not killing, not stealing, not lying, not having inappropriate sexual relations, and not using alcohol. These principles are the ethical foundation for living a good and harmonious life. Through Pancasila Buddhist divination, a person hones their spiritual intelligence by living a life that is moral, mindful, and in harmony with universal values. Spiritual Intelligence is the ability to understand the meaning of life, make ethical decisions, and foster empathy and self-awareness.
